#b03643 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b03643 is composed of 69% red, 21.2%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.3% magenta, 61.9%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 353.6 degrees, a saturation of 53% and a lightness of 45.1%. #b03643 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6c86 with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#b03643 color description : Dark moderate red.

#b03643 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b03643 has RGB values of R:176, G:54,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.62,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11548227.

Hex triplet b03643 #b03643
RGB Decimal 176, 54, 67 rgb(176,54,67)
RGB Percent 69, 21.2, 26.3 rgb(69%,21.2%,26.3%)
CMYK 0, 69, 62, 31
HSL 353.6°, 53, 45.1 hsl(353.6,53%,45.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 353.6°, 69.3, 69
Web Safe 993333 #993333
CIE-LAB 41.651, 50.071, 20.78
XYZ 20.238, 12.276, 6.614
xyY 0.517, 0.314, 12.276
CIE-LCH 41.651, 54.212, 22.539
CIE-LUV 41.651, 88.365, 13.219
Hunter-Lab 35.037, 41.788, 13.334
Binary 10110000, 00110110, 01000011

Shades and Tints of #b03643

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0304 is the darkest color, while #fefb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b03643

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b6b6d is the less saturated color, while #e50119 is the most saturated one.
